Cost to move from Cheyenne to Modesto

Moving from Cheyenne, WY to Modesto, CA typically costs $3,500–$7,900 with full-service movers for a 2–3 bedroom home.

The price ranges below are estimates for a 1,154-mile move from Cheyenne to Modesto, based on moveBuddha pricing data as of Mar 16, 2026. Pricing is updated monthly to reflect seasonality and market changes.

Studio Icon

Studio / 1 bedroom

  • Moving Company $2,800 - $6,700
  • Moving Container $1,500 - $2,500
  • Rental Truck $800 - $1,600
Two Three Bed Icon

2-3 bedrooms

  • Moving Company $3,500 - $7,900
  • Moving Container $1,700 - $3,700
  • Rental Truck $900 - $1,800
Four Bed Icon

4+ bedrooms

  • Moving Company $5,800 - $10,800
  • Moving Container $2,500 - $5,000
  • Rental Truck $1,100 - $2,300

What to know before moving from Cheyenne to Modesto

Expect a bump in monthly expenses after the move - Modesto runs about 52% higher for singles and 67% higher for families than Cheyenne.

Singles spend around $2,312 in Modesto versus $1,518 in Cheyenne; families pay $5,946 compared with $3,568.

Dig into the side-by-side details here:

Cheyenne Modesto
Average 1 BR rent $863 $1,446
Average 3 BR rent $1,614 $2,467
Average home value $364,105 $442,362
Average income (per capita) $60,786 $67,011
Cost of living (single) $1,518 $2,312
Cost of living (family of four) $3,568 $5,946
Unemployment rate 5.1% 8.0%
Sales tax 6.0% 8.88%
State income tax 0.0% 13.3%
  • Rent is estimated to be 39% higher in Modesto compared to Cheyenne; it's essential to account for this in your budget planning.
  • Prepare for increased mortgage costs as home prices are roughly 21% greater in Modesto than in Cheyenne.
  • Here's some promising news: the average income is around 10% higher in Modesto than in Cheyenne, which could mean added opportunities to save or invest each month.
  • Be sure to budget for higher bills in Modesto, since the cost of living for a single person in Modesto is 52% higher than in Cheyenne. This includes routine expenses like utilities, groceries, clothing, and transportation.
  • When relocating to Modesto, it's important to be aware that living expenses may rise. The cost of living for a family in Modesto is 67% greater than in Cheyenne.
  • In Modesto, the unemployment rate is approximately 57% higher than in Cheyenne, indicating a larger group of job seekers. This can lead to increased competition for positions.
  • Sales taxes rise by 48% in Modesto over Cheyenne, leading to heightened expenses for everyday essentials.
  • California has a state income tax, while Wyoming does not. That means you’ll owe more in taxes after your move, reducing your take-home pay compared to what you’re used to.

  • State licensing: When contacting a local moving company for an estimate in California, make sure each has a “T Number” issued by the California Public Utilities Commission (CAPUC). Moving companies with valid T Numbers have met state requirements for insurance, safety, and financial stability and have passed criminal clearance checks conducted by the California Department of Justice. Always verify licensing details before committing to a mover.
  • State regulator: You can verify a California moving license and its status through the state's public utilities commission.
  • Moving Permits: California doesn't require moving permits, but it's still a good idea to check local parking rules before your move-in day.
  • Change of address: To avoid missing any mail, we recommend submitting your USPS change of address form at least a week before your move. You can choose your official move date to make sure everything gets forwarded properly to Modesto. Start the process here.
  • Moving company insurance: Every state sets its own rules for what insurance moving companies need to maintain. Opt for Released Value Protection – a cost-free choice provided by movers with minimal coverage. The liability is capped at 60 cents per pound per article. For instance, if a 50-inch TV weighing 25 pounds is lost or damaged, your reimbursement is only $15 (60 cents x 25 pounds). To ensure comprehensive coverage for your items' full value, consult with your chosen moving company or consider third-party insurance options.

When is the best time to move from Cheyenne to Modesto?

The best time to move from Cheyenne to Modesto is during the spring or fall. These seasons offer milder weather and avoid higher moving costs during the peak moving season in Cheyenne.

When is the cheapest time to move from Cheyenne to Modesto?

Since spring and fall are the most popular times to move from Cheyenne to Modesto, moving in the winter could help you save money. Check out our guide on moving discounts for more tips.

How long does a move from Cheyenne to Modesto take?

Moving from Cheyenne, WY to Modesto, CA covers 1,154 miles and usually takes two to eight days. Need to move faster? Some Cheyenne movers offer expedited options. If you're not ready to receive your items, look into storage solutions in Modesto.
